Custodial Technician
Seeking a reliable and detail-oriented Custodial Technician(E-Tech) to join our facilities team. This position involves maintaining the cleanliness and safety of campus buildings through general and specialized cleaning tasks such as sweeping mopping vacuuming dusting restroom sanitation trash removal and event setup. Additional duties may include snow removal minor maintenance and handling recyclable or hazardous materials. Special assignments may include pool or recycling responsibilities. Must be comfortable using hand tools cleaning equipment and following safety protocols.
Requirements:
Pay:$20.31/hour per union contract; additional pay depending on assigned shift
Hours:40 hours per week Friday-Tuesday 7am - 3:30pm
